📘 What is Substrate (Polkadot)?

 

Substrate is a powerful open-source blockchain

development framework created by Parity Technologies

for building scalable and customizable blockchain

networks.

 

Polkadot is a multi-chain blockchain ecosystem that

enables interoperability between different blockchains

through parachains and relay chains.
